Kobe Bryant honored with 19 foot statue
The Los Angeles Lakers unveiled a 19-foot bronze statue of their late superstar, Kobe Bryant, on Thursday, outside their downtown arena. The 4,000-pound statue depicts Bryant wearing his white No. 8 jersey and walking off the court with his right index finger raised, after his historic 81-point performance against the Toronto Raptors in January 2006…. Andre Iguodala retires from the NBA
Andre Iguodala, a former NBA player, had a long and successful career in basketball. He played for 19 seasons in the NBA, primarily with the Golden State Warriors for eight seasons and Philadelphia 76ers for eight seasons.
